Pauly Shore reflects on Richard Simmons ahead of biopic

OHMYGOSSIP — Pauly Shore has paid tribute to Richard Simmons ahead of starring as the late fitness guru in an upcoming biopic.
The TV personality – who found fame for his popular aerobatic video series ‘Sweatin’ to the Oldies’ – was found dead at his Los Angeles home on Saturday (13.07.24), the day after his 76th birthday.
Following the sad news, the 56-year-old comedian hailed him “one of a kind”.
He wrote on Instagram: “I just got word like everyone else that the beautiful Richard Simmons has passed. I hope you’re at peace and twinkling up in the heavens.
“Please give my mother Mitzi and my father Sammy a big hug and a kiss for me. You’re one of a kind, Richard. An amazing life. An amazing story. They broke the dolphin shorts when they made you. Rest in peace, my friend. Rest in peace.”
Shore had originally played Simmons in the short film ‘The Court Jester’ and could “really relate” to him because of the actor’s own love for health.
Speaking to Entertainment Weekly, he said: “I am him. I like helping people. I like health. I like putting that energy out there … I help comedians and people, and so I really relate to Richard. And I’ve been going to the gym since I was a kid. And I think I’m a little over-the-top as well, so I feel like I connect with him.
“And I’ve known him for years from back in the day. I started in the ‘90s. I used to always see him, and I was always giving him hugs and high fives and stuff.”
While the ‘Encino Man’ star loved playing Simmons in the flick, the late star admitted he did “not approve” of the planned biopic.
He penned on Facebook: “Hi everybody! You may have heard they may be doing a movie about me with Pauly Shore.
“I have never given my permission for this movie. So don’t believe everything you read.”
Responding to his comments, the ‘Son in Law’ actor said he had been “up all night crying” after learning Simmons didn’t give him his seal of approval.
He asked: “Richard, how do you not approve of this movie?
“I mean, really, who’s better to play you in a movie than ME? Leonardo DiCaprio’s not gonna play you. Brad Pitt’s not gonna play you. I’m perfect. Everyone already thinks I’m you. We’re the same. Beautiful, inside and out.”

Edge of Tomorrow director Doug Liman ‘keeps talking about’ making a sequel with Tom Cruise

OHMYGOSSIP — ‘Edge of Tomorrow’ director Doug Liman “keeps talking about” making a sequel with Tom Cruise.
The 2014 sci-fi flick – which starred the 62-year-old actor as Major William Cage, a military offer who is trapped in a time loop during a battle against invading aliens – was announced to be getting a follow-up flick by Warner Bros. in 2019, though there has not been any concrete updates since.
However, Doug, 58, has now revealed the project is alive and well, and added he and the ‘Mission: Impossible’ actor continue to discuss ideas for the next entry.
When Empire magazine asked if the proposed ‘Edge of Tomorrow’ sequel was completely dead, he said: “No, we keep talking about it. We love that world.
“Tom and I just actually re-watched it about two months ago, because I hadn’t seen it in 10 years. I was like, ‘Wow, that is a really good movie.'”
The film – which also starred Emily Blunt as the battle-hardened warrior Sergeant Rita Vrataski – was moderately successful, making $370 million before it left theatres.
Despite not being a major box office winner, the film lived on through the fans, and is now often cited as one of Tom’s best pictures across his career.
Reflecting on the flick’s status amongst fans, the filmmaker explained he would rather make movies that could stand the test of time instead of those that just make a lot of money.
He said: “I haven’t necessarily always had the good fortune of having movies that have huge opening weekends.
“‘Bourne Identity’ lost to ‘Scooby-Doo’ [on] its opening weekend. And ‘Swingers’ came and went from the theatres.
“What I’ve come to understand is, I’m making movies for the long term. I’m an ego-driven guy, I’d like to get accolades now. But I also recognize that, if I was given the choice, I’ll choose making films that people 50 years from now are still watching.”
